OTTAWA – As previously announced, B’nai Brith Canada is teaming up with synagogues across the country to host local debates in the run-up to October’s federal election.
B’nai Brith reminds members of the Jewish community that they have various options for making their voices heard through their votes, notwithstanding that Election Day, Oct. 21, falls on a Jewish holiday.
